Off-Duty Harper Woods Police Officer Killed In Motorcycle Crash

CHESTERFIELD TOWNSHIP (WWJ) - A 46-year-old Harper Woods police officer has been killed in a crash.

Police in Chesterfield Township say the accident that happened just before 10 p.m. Monday, on Gratiot just south of 21 Mile Road.

Ronnie Karjo was off-duty, police said, traveling southbound on Gratiot on a motorcycle when he collided with a northbound car that was turning into a gas station.

Karjo, of Macomb Township, was rushed to McLaren Macomb Hospital where he succumbed to his injuries.

The driver of the car, a 21-year-old Chesterfield Township resident, was treated for minor injuries.  No one else was hurt.

The cause of the crash is under investigation by the Chesterfield Police and Michigan State Police accident reconstruction team.
